Creating vegetarian charcuterie cups is all about blending flavors, textures, and colors to delight the senses. Here's how you can assemble the perfect cup with some essential ingredients:
Fresh vegetables are the backbone of any vegetarian charcuterie cup. Not only do they add a crisp texture, but they also bring vibrant colors to your presentation.
Cherry Tomatoes: These little gems add a burst of sweetness and color.
Cucumber Sticks: Refreshing and crunchy, they are perfect for dipping.
Bell Peppers: Use a mix of red, yellow, and green to add visual appeal.
Fruits add a sweet contrast to the savory elements in the cup. They are also visually appealing and refreshing.
Grapes: Easy to eat and always a crowd-pleaser.
Strawberries: Add a touch of sweetness and a pop of red.
Apple Slices: Pair well with cheese and nuts.
Dried fruits offer a chewy texture and concentrated sweetness, balancing the fresh elements.
Apricots: Their tangy sweetness complements savory flavors.
Cranberries: Add a tart note that pairs well with nuts and cheeses.
Nuts provide a satisfying crunch and are a great source of protein.
Almonds: A classic choice with a mild flavor.
Walnuts: Add a rich, earthy taste.
Dips are the heart of any charcuterie cup, adding flavor depth and a creamy texture.
Hummus: A versatile choice that pairs well with most vegetables.
Vegan Tzatziki: Offers a creamy, tangy element.
Breadsticks are perfect for scooping up dips and add a crunchy texture to the cup.
Pretzel Sticks: Their saltiness complements sweet and savory elements.
Classic Breadsticks: A neutral base to balance stronger flavors.

Assembling vegetarian charcuterie cups is an art in itself. It's about creating a delightful experience with every bite. Here's how you can put together these beautiful and tasty cups:
Preparing your ingredients is key to a smooth assembly process. Allocate about 30 minutes for washing, slicing, and arranging your components. This includes cutting vegetables into sticks or rounds and slicing fruits into bite-sized pieces.
Wash and Dry: Ensure all fresh produce is thoroughly washed and dried to maintain freshness.
Slice and Dice: Cut vegetables and fruits into uniform pieces for a neat presentation.
Skewers add height and variety to your charcuterie cups. They allow for easy handling and make it simple for guests to enjoy different flavors.
Layer Ingredients: Start with placing 2 to 4 pieces per skewer. Alternate between colors and textures to make them visually appealing.
Use Short Skewers: This keeps the assembly compact and easy to manage within the cup.
Presentation is everything when it comes to charcuterie cups. It's not just about the taste; it's about the visual allure that draws people in.
Vary Heights: Use tall rosemary sprigs or breadsticks to add vertical interest.
Play with Colors: Mix vibrant reds, greens, and yellows for an eye-catching display.
Garnish Thoughtfully: Add a sprig of fresh herbs like rosemary or parsley for a touch of elegance.

Creating vegetarian charcuterie cups offers endless possibilities, allowing you to tailor each cup to suit different tastes and dietary needs. Here’s how you can customize your cups to perfection:
Vegetarian charcuterie cups can easily be adapted to accommodate various dietary restrictions. Here are some ideas:
Vegan Options: Swap out cheese for plant-based alternatives like Vevan Shred, which offers a variety of flavors. Use hummus or vegan tzatziki as a delicious dip.
Gluten-Free: Choose gluten-free crackers or breadsticks. Rice cakes or corn chips can also be great substitutes.
Nut-Free: If allergies are a concern, replace nuts with seeds like pumpkin or sunflower seeds for a crunchy element.
Mix and match flavors to create a taste sensation in every cup. Here are some winning combinations:
Sweet and Savory: Pair dried apricots with sharp cheddar-style cheese or apple slices with a dollop of vegan caramelized onion dip.
Tangy and Spicy: Combine pickled veggies like olives and pepperoncini with spicy mustard or a zesty salsa.
Herbaceous and Fresh: Use fresh herbs like basil or mint alongside juicy berries and cucumber slices for a refreshing bite.
The visual appeal of your vegetarian charcuterie cups is just as important as the flavors. Here are some tips to improve presentation:
Use Clear Containers: Glass jars or transparent cups showcase the vibrant colors and layers of your ingredients.
Color Coordination: Arrange ingredients by color to create a rainbow effect. This not only looks beautiful but also ensures a variety of flavors in each bite.
Height Variation: Introduce different heights using skewers, breadsticks, and tall herbs. This creates an engaging visual effect and makes the cups more inviting.

The 3-3-3 rule is a simple guideline to create a balanced charcuterie board. It involves selecting three types of cheeses, three types of starches, and three types of accompaniments. Although traditionally used for larger boards, this rule can be adapted for vegetarian charcuterie cups.
Cheeses: For a vegetarian twist, include plant-based cheese options like Vevan Shred in Mozza, Ched, or P'Jack flavors. These can add both taste and texture.
Starches: Choose a mix of breadsticks, gluten-free crackers, or pretzel sticks. These provide a crunchy base and complement the other ingredients.
Accompaniments: Fresh vegetables, such as cherry tomatoes and cucumbers, are perfect for adding color and freshness. Dried fruits like apricots or raisins can add a sweet contrast.
Yes, vegetarian charcuterie cups can be prepared ahead of time. Here are some tips to ensure they remain fresh:
Prep Tips: Assemble the cups without adding any dips or overly moist ingredients until just before serving. This prevents sogginess.
Storage Tips: Cover the assembled cups with plastic wrap or store them in airtight containers in the refrigerator. This helps maintain freshness and flavor.
